Book Description
"You Are Worth More Than Rubies is a jewel from Karen Moore her simple words express what we all feel but don't have the poetry to say! 366 devotional topics to start or end each day have a notable quote, the author's inspirational words, a relevant Scripture verse and a short prayer. An exceptionally pretty volume patterned with spot varnish and silver foil accents, ribbon page marker and a presentation page for gift giving.

Book Description
Women have an essential impact on the atmosphere of the home. They influence the degree of their husband’s success, the level of happiness in the family, and even the spiritual condition of the family. More than Rubies will help women insure that their impact in their home is a good one. Debra White Smith provides principles for being a woman of godly influence and raising a family in the way of the Lord.

Book Description
"When we are serious with where we want to go in life, we have to be serious about where we currently are. We have to be serious about allowing God's power to manifest in our lives so that we can be completely authentic to our calling. We are made in His likeness and He is the Great I Am; therefore, we have to declare those things that we are and rebuke those things that we are not. The sub-headings of each chapter of this book are intentional declarations of 'I Am' for you to meditate on and apply to your life. George examines each verse of the Proverbs 31 Woman, beginning with verse 10, and ending with verse 31, from a unique perspective concerning the modern-day woman. She uses many of her own experiences and those of others that illustrate how you can apply these basic principles to your life."

Book Description
Paul Brager is twelve when his father tells the story of Iduna and her apples. Mr. Brager always tells stories before bed to entertain Paul's little brother, Adrian a ritual that has become even more important since their mother died. Iduna was a goddess who grew apples that made the gods younger and stronger, but one day she disappeared, along with her apples. Paul doesn't think much of the myth; he has other things on his mind. Paul and his best friend, Chad Tremblay, are excited to start the school year as seventh graders at Dorian Heights Public School. Even when they hear about the new principal, Mr. Theisen, they aren't worried about ending up in his office. When Paul finally meets the principal, however, he finds him to be strange, mysterious, and extremely fond of apples. That's when things start going wrong. Theisen develops an uncomfortable interest in Paul, claiming he once knew Paul's father. It becomes apparent to Paul and Chad that Theisen is after something, maybe some kind of treasure and it involves the Brager family. Paul believes his family must be protected and that Theisen must be stopped. Still, he can't get the story of Iduna's apples out of his head; there seems to be an odd connection to the tale his father told. He and Chad want to know the answers, but learning them may put their lives in danger.
